KATHMANDU: Nepal’s largest newspaper was due in court Friday, summoned by the country’s chief justice for articles critical of him, in a case widely condemned as an attack on press freedom.
The Kantipur Daily was subpoenaed by Chief Justice Gopal Parajuli on contempt of court charges for a series of articles that said the country’s top judge had given different dates of birth on various official documents.
